Output af33c87a2ef6bf3b2ffb476e2c95e68b574d31579d3d2c6a3fccfb9e79107e4b:1

value
406217
script pubkey
OP_0 OP_PUSHBYTES_20 8e85c022cbfb692024566384e72a5691531997d5
address
bc1q36zuqgktld5jqfzkvwzww2jkj9f3n9747ky9ze
transaction
af33c87a2ef6bf3b2ffb476e2c95e68b574d31579d3d2c6a3fccfb9e79107e4b
confirmations
2889
spent
true